Output 891578f1f893f373fff3c22611181d7dd2913a5e04aaebc24fe5f955234b3196:1

value
3848000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c592b981ea8a06cd3042c810f50af475fc764a38 OP_EQUAL
address
3KhgowXeQBxQt7LmDR9mazX7hKUtaDEEwJ
transaction
891578f1f893f373fff3c22611181d7dd2913a5e04aaebc24fe5f955234b3196
spent
true